Searched refs:O_NONBLOCK (Results 1 - 25 of 33) sorted by relevance

12

/haiku/src/tests/system/libroot/posix/
H A Dfifo_test.cpp18 int rfd = open(filename, O_RDONLY | O_NONBLOCK);
/haiku/headers/posix/
H A Dfcntl.h49 #define O_NONBLOCK 0x00000080 /* non blocking io */ macro
50 #define O_NDELAY O_NONBLOCK
/haiku/src/add-ons/kernel/file_systems/nfs4/
H A DNFS4Object.cpp98 if ((cookie->fMode & O_NONBLOCK) == 0) {
131 if ((cookie->fMode & O_NONBLOCK) == 0) {
/haiku/src/bin/debug/strace/
H A Dfcntl.cpp31 FLAG_INFO_ENTRY(O_NONBLOCK),
/haiku/src/tests/system/network/
H A Dfirefox_crash.cpp26 fcntl(fd, F_SETFL, O_NONBLOCK);
H A Dunix_dgram_test.cpp68 status = fcntl(sock, F_SETFL, flags1 | O_NONBLOCK);
73 status = fcntl(sock1, F_SETFL, flags1 | O_NONBLOCK);
204 status = fcntl(sock, F_SETFL, O_NONBLOCK);
209 status = fcntl(sock1, F_SETFL, O_NONBLOCK);
/haiku/src/apps/expander/
H A DExpanderThread.cpp93 flags |= O_NONBLOCK;
96 flags |= O_NONBLOCK;
/haiku/src/libs/util/
H A Dpidfile.c116 fd = open(pfh->pf_path, O_WRONLY | O_CREAT | O_NONBLOCK, mode);
/haiku/src/kits/device/
H A DSerialPort.cpp118 // I think BeOS uses O_RDWR|O_NONBLOCK here.
119 ffd = open(buf, O_RDWR | O_NONBLOCK | O_EXCL);
122 // we used open() with O_NONBLOCK flag to let it return immediately,
126 fcntl(ffd, F_SETFL, flags & ~O_NONBLOCK);
H A DJoystick.cpp138 // annotated BeBook. I think BeOS uses O_RDWR | O_NONBLOCK here.
139 fFD = open(nameBuffer, O_RDWR | O_NONBLOCK | O_EXCL);
/haiku/src/system/kernel/fs/
H A Dfifo.cpp246 open_mode |= O_NONBLOCK;
248 open_mode &= ~(int)O_NONBLOCK;
961 (cookie->open_mode & O_NONBLOCK) != 0, is_called_via_syscall(),
995 (cookie->open_mode & O_NONBLOCK) != 0, is_called_via_syscall());
1131 cookie->open_mode = (cookie->open_mode & ~(O_APPEND | O_NONBLOCK)) | flags;
H A Dsocket.cpp230 // we ignore O_APPEND, but O_NONBLOCK we need to translate
231 uint32 op = (flags & O_NONBLOCK) != 0
334 descriptor->open_mode = O_RDWR | (nonBlock ? O_NONBLOCK : 0);
/haiku/src/add-ons/kernel/drivers/network/ether/usb_asix/
H A DASIXDevice.cpp131 fNonBlocking = (flags & O_NONBLOCK) == O_NONBLOCK;
447 result = Open(fNonBlocking ? O_NONBLOCK : 0);
/haiku/src/tests/system/kernel/
H A Dsyscall_restart_test.cpp299 fcntl(fFDs[1], F_SETFL, O_NONBLOCK);
607 fcntl(fClientSocket, F_SETFL, O_NONBLOCK);
/haiku/src/kits/network/libnetapi/
H A DNetEndpoint.cpp287 flags |= O_NONBLOCK;
289 flags &= ~O_NONBLOCK;
/haiku/src/add-ons/kernel/network/devices/tunnel/
H A Dtunnel.cpp143 cookie->flags |= O_NONBLOCK;
146 cookie->flags &= ~O_NONBLOCK;
/haiku/src/tools/fs_shell/
H A Dstat_util.cpp212 SET_OPEN_MODE_FLAG(O_NONBLOCK, FSSH_O_NONBLOCK)
/haiku/src/tests/add-ons/kernel/network/
H A Duserland_ipc.c407 cookie->openFlags &= ~O_NONBLOCK;
411 cookie->openFlags |= O_NONBLOCK;
/haiku/src/bin/screenmode/
H A Dscreenmode.cpp342 fcntl(STDIN_FILENO, F_SETFL, flags | O_NONBLOCK);
/haiku/src/add-ons/kernel/drivers/network/ether/usb_davicom/
H A DDavicomDevice.cpp192 fNonBlocking = (flags & O_NONBLOCK) == O_NONBLOCK;
529 result = Open(fNonBlocking ? O_NONBLOCK : 0);
/haiku/src/add-ons/kernel/drivers/audio/usb/
H A DDevice.cpp86 fNonBlocking = (flags & O_NONBLOCK) == O_NONBLOCK;
456 result = Open(fNonBlocking ? O_NONBLOCK : 0);
/haiku/src/add-ons/kernel/generic/tty/
H A Dtty.cpp1079 bool dontBlock = (mode & O_NONBLOCK) != 0;
1184 bool dontBlock = (mode & O_NONBLOCK) != 0;
1560 bool dontBlock = (mode & O_NONBLOCK) != 0;
1692 cookie->open_mode &= ~O_NONBLOCK;
1695 cookie->open_mode |= O_NONBLOCK;
/haiku/src/libs/uuid/
H A Dgen_uuid.c83 fd = open("/dev/random", O_RDONLY | O_NONBLOCK);
/haiku/src/tests/add-ons/kernel/drivers/tty/
H A Dtty-test.cpp308 if (fcntl(fd, F_SETFL, O_NONBLOCK) < 0) {
/haiku/src/add-ons/kernel/drivers/network/ether/pegasus/
H A Ddriver.c461 device->nonblocking = (flags & O_NONBLOCK) != 0;

Completed in 152 milliseconds

12